Abstract <p>Margarines have undergone many changes in composition and processing since their invention, resulting in many different products. For a long time, fats obtained from the partial hydrogenation of vegetable oils were used to obtain solid fats at room temperature. Currently, esterified fat is used as the main fat source for producing margarine. However, there are still attempts to make some changes to make the product healthier. This study aims to investigate the effect of consuming low-fat vegetable butter enriched with Resistant Starch on the levels of blood lipid factors, liver enzymes, and antibodies. This trial included 70 adult people who were randomly assigned to the normal and prebiotic butter groups in a parallel design. The profile of FBS, total cholesterol, LDL, HDL, and triglycerides, A1C, as well as liver enzymes including SGOT, SGPT, ALKP, CBC profile, total antibody IgA, IgM, and IgG, were measured before and after a 6-week daily intake of 50&#xa0;g butter. According to the per-protocol analysis, the level of FBS reduced significantly in both groups (from 77.50 to 71.00 (<i>P</i> = 0.008), in the prebiotic and from 76.00 to 70.00 in the normal butter group (<i>P</i> = 0.001)). While consuming normal butter increased the total cholesterol from 150.17 to 178.43 (0.001), prebiotic butter decreased the total cholesterol from 175.38 to 153.40 (<i>P</i> = 0.004). The HDL level increased in both groups. The level of liver factor enzymes did not show a significant change, except Alkaline Phosphatase (ALKP), which was decreased in the normal butter group from 194.00 to 184.00 (<i>P</i> = 0.04). IgA and IgG levels were decreased during the study, and IgM increased in both groups. The results of this study indicate that consuming vegetable butter can have beneficial effects on the FBS and antibody levels, and prebiotic butter has better effects as it also controls the total cholesterol level.</p> Trial registration <p>Iranian Registry of Clinical Trials (IRCT Id IRCT20160117026069N8 Registration date 03/12/2023).</p>
